Two gotchas for new
# contractors: shared partials fan out widely (editing the footer
# rebuilds everything), and the dependency graph is persisted to
# disk, so a corrupt cache can cause stale pages. When in doubt,
# bump the cache epoch rather than deleting files by hand. The
# constants below govern batch sizes, hash cache TTLs, and the
# maximum fan-out before we fall back to a full rebuild.

tuning constants:
RATE_LIMITS = {
    "wenwyn": 5,
    "druael": 1,
}

## Tuning

The receipt mailer (Almsgate) batches donation receipts and sends through the Thornquay relay. On-call: if the queue backs up, resist the urge to crank batch size — the relay rate-limits per connection, and bigger batches just mean bigger retries. Scale worker count first, then shorten the flush interval. Dedupe window must stay longer than the retry horizon or donors get duplicate receipts, which generates tickets. All knobs live in one place and are read at worker start. Current production values follow.

tuning table, kajop-yafof:
QUOTAS = {
    "wenath": 10,
    "ulaael": 5,
}

Handover for the Splitwise-R release: the assignment service (Bucketeer) now hashes user IDs with the experiment salt before bucketing, so reassignments are deterministic across deploys. Rollout flags live in the Tallyn dashboard. If the dashboard admin account is locked during the release window, unseal it with the recovery passphrase provided below.

unlock words, bawef-kahap: sorax-sorir-quenys-aldok

Quick heads-up on Pinwheel UI versioning: we cut a minor release every sprint, and anything touching component props needs a changeset file in the PR. No changeset, no merge — the bot will nag you. Majors are rare and go through the design council first. The full policy, with examples of what counts as breaking, lives on the internal page below.

wiki page, bahip-yahip: https://grafana.qirvanlabs.corp/browse/display/projects/cc3a1b9dbfc9